Comprehensive Guide to Door Lock Repair: Techniques, Tips, and Troubleshooting
Maintaining the integrity of door locks is necessary for home security and security. With time, locks may come across concerns that can prevent their functionality. Whether a crucial gets stuck, the lock ends up being stiff, or a more complicated breakdown occurs, comprehending door lock repair can save homeowners time, money, and stress. This post will check out numerous types of door locks, typical problems, repair strategies, and tips for preserving lock health, all while answering frequently asked questions.
Kinds Of Door Locks
Before delving into repair techniques, it's important to determine the common kinds of door locks. Understanding the specific mechanism is critical for efficient repairs.
TypeDescriptionDeadboltA lock that can not be moved to the open position except by rotating the lock cylinder.Knob LockA type of lock that is installed in the door knob itself. Typically utilized for residential security.Lever Handle LockA lock mechanism activated by a lever rather than a knob, providing ease of usage.Smart LockA lock that includes electronic devices together with traditional locking systems, enabling control via smartphone or biometric systems.Typical Problems with Door Locks
No matter the kind of door lock, numerous common problems frequently arise. Here is a list of the most widespread issues property owners encounter:
Key Sticking or Getting StuckLock Not Turning SmoothlyLock Cylinder MisalignmentLock Making Unusual NoisesDeadbolt Not Engaging ProperlyLock Body Loose from DoorDetecting the Problem
Before attempting repair work, it is essential to precisely identify the concern with the lock. Here are some practical steps to take:
Inspect the Key: Look for wear or damage, as this might show a requirement for a replacement.Examine the Lock Cylinder: Check to see if it is safely attached to the door. Assess the Alignment: Ensure the lock bolt aligns well with the strike plate when locked.Examine for Obstructions: Look for particles, dirt, or rust inside the lock.Step-by-Step Guide to Door Lock Repair1. Secret Sticking or Getting Stuck
Possible Causes: Worn-out key, filthy lock cylinder, rust.

Repair Steps:
Clean the Lock: Use a silicone-based lube sparingly to avoid attracting dirt.Replace Key: If the essential looks damaged, think about having a new secret made.Examine for Rust: If rust exists, apply rust cleaner and lube the mechanism.2. Lock Not Turning Smoothly
Prospective Causes: Lack of lubrication, misalignment, or internal mechanism failure.

Repair Steps:
Lubricate the Lock: Use graphite or silicone spray.Check Alignment: Adjust screws that hold the lock mechanism in location.Take apart and Clean: If necessary, carefully take apart the lock and clean the internal parts.3. Deadbolt Not Engaging Properly
Prospective Causes: Misalignment, worn-out parts, or a malfunctioning latch.

Repair Steps:
Realign the Deadbolt: Make minor modifications to the striker plate.Tighten Hardware: Inspect and tighten up screws on both the lock and the plate.Think about Replacement: If the deadbolt continues to malfunction, replacement might be needed.4. Lock Making Unusual Noises
Prospective Causes: Lack of lubrication or used parts.

Repair Steps:
Lubricate: Spray silicone lube in the keyhole and moving parts.Check for Wear: Check internal mechanisms for signs of wear and replace as needed.5. Lock Body Loose from Door
Potential Causes: Loose screws or damaged housing.

Repair Steps:
Tighten Screws: Ensure all screws that hold the lock to the door are tight.Enhance Housing: If the real estate is damaged, it may need to be changed entirely.6. Lock Cylinder Misalignment
Potential Causes: Installation error or use over time.

Repair Steps:
Adjust Lock Position: Loosen screws, reposition the lock cylinder, and retighten.Examine Door Alignment: Ensure the door itself is lined up correctly in the frame.Upkeep Tips for Longevity
To extend the life of door locks, regular maintenance is essential. Here are some pointers:
Lubricate Regularly: Every 6 months, apply an ideal lubricant to the keyhole and moving parts.Clean Locks: Remove dust and grime actively to avoid wear.Check Key and Lock: Periodically check that secrets are not harmed and locks are working smoothly.Prevent Forcing Keys: Do not utilize extreme force to unlock; this can result in cylinder damage.Change Worn-Out Parts: If any parts reveal substantial wear, timely replacement can avoid bigger problems.Frequently Asked Questions about Door Lock Repair
Q1: How can I tell if my door lock needs to be replaced instead of repaired?A1: If the lock is consistently malfunctioning despite repairs or is revealing considerable wear and tear, such as a loose cylinder or broken bolt, replacement might be more economical. Q2: What's the very best lubricant to utilize for door locks?A2: Graphite powder or silicone spray is typically advised as these do not attract dust. Q3: Can I repair a smart lock myself?A3: Basic fixing such as altering batteries or resetting
gadgets can frequently be done by the homeowner
, but complex problems may need expert help. Q4: How typically need to I maintain my door locks?A4: It's advisable to examine locks biannually, specifically in high-traffic locations.

Q5: Is it worth hiring a locksmith professional for minor lock repairs?A5: While numerous small repair work can be tackled individually, using a locksmith professional guarantees
expert assessment and security competence. Understanding door lock
repair is an important possession for house owners. Whether taking on small problems or performing regular maintenance, being notified can protect your home's security while saving money. By exploring types of locks, common issues, effective repair techniques, and maintenance suggestions, one can ensure that their door locks remain functional and reputable for several years to come.
